This is a drug information sheet. It provides information on Dosage, Directions, Warnings, Active Ingredients, Inactive Ingredients, and other necessary drug facts for the user. The drug is an acid reducer that relieves frequent heartburn. It is to be used daily for 14 days, and if needed, courses lasting longer than 14 days should only be used with the direction of a doctor. Users are advised to read the warnings on the package label and to contact a health care professional if they have any medical conditions before taking the product.
